Hello all,

I've just got my results back from my latest Medichecks Thyroid Check UltraVit test, and the results have quite surprised me. I'd be very grateful, as always, for recommendations as to what I should be doing now.

I have Hashimoto's and have been on 25 mcg of T3 since March and have kept levo at 200 mcg. I used to be on 40 mg Omeprazole (for acid reflux and Barrett's Oesophagus) but reduced this to 20 mg a few months ago and have taken no Omeprazole at all for the last 3 weeks. I do get some mild burning, but have been taking Gaviscon to deal with this.

As I'm a teacher and currently on summer break, I decided to start an elimination diet in the hope of determining my food triggers. I have therefore been eating just meat and drinking only water for the last 3 weeks. I also knocked the various supplements that I was taking on the head (Vit D3 spray, Vit K2 MK-7, B Complex, Methyl B12 lozenges and vitamin C) which probably wasn't the wisest move in hindsight. My idea was to cut out what was going into my body as much as possible in order to get an absolute baseline. During the last few weeks, I have noticed that my brain fog is now the worst it's ever been, I feel very spaced out all day and I continue to feel absolutely awful in the morning. It's a real struggle to get out of bed and get going!

My results are as follows:

Thyroid results: March to August 2018

TSH: 0.164 to 0.021 [0.27-4.20]

Free T4: 18.6 to 28.2 [12-22]

Free T3: 4.58 to 6.76 [3.10-6.80]

Other results: February to August 2018

Thyroglobulin antibodies: <10 to <10 [0-115]

Thyroid Peroxide antibodies: 135 to 100 [0-34]

Active B12: 128 to 126 [25.10-165]

Folate: 15.97 to 9.64 [2.91-50]

Vitamin D: 83 to 63.8 [50-200]

Inflammation CRP: 2.1 to 1.91 [0-5]

Ferritin: 217 to 434 [30-400]

My gut feeling was that the levothyroxine was possibly at too high a dose, though I'm wondering if it doesn't agree with me, full stop. My recollection is that the brain fog seemed to start around the time that I was first prescribed levo. Is it worth considering NDT? Or possibly even T3 only?

As I said at the beginning, I would very much appreciate some guidance as to what I should do next.

Apart from restarting your supplements, I don't think there's anything much to be done. Looks to me like you've had a Hashi's 'hyper' swing. Which is nothing to do with your dose. The levels will go down again by themselves.

However, I'm surprised you stayed on such a high dose of levo when you started T3. Any particular reason for not reducing it?

The only worrying thing is your ferritin. It's very high. Were you supplementing that?
